iShares Intermediate Government/Credit Bond ETF (GVI)
About iShares Intermediate Government/Credit Bond ETF (GVI)
The Fund seeks to track the investment results of the Bloomberg U.S. Intermediate Government/Credit Bond Index (the Underlying Index), which measures the performance of U.S. dollar-denominated U.S. Treasury bonds, government-related bonds (i.e., U.S. and non-U.S. agencies, sovereign, supranational and local authority debt) and investment-grade (as determined by Bloomberg Index Services Limited (the Index Provider or Bloomberg)) U.S. corporate bonds that have a remaining maturity of greater than one year and less than ten years. As of February 29, 2024, there were 6,019 issues in the Underlying Index. As of February 29, 2024, a significant portion of the Underlying Index is represented by U.S. Treasury securities. The components of the Underlying Index are likely to change over time.
